#27270e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#27270e is composed of 15.3% red, 15.3%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 0% magenta, 64.1% yellow and 84.7% black. It has a hue angle of 60 degrees, a saturation of 47.2% and a lightness of 10.4%. #27270e color hex could be obtained by blending #4e4e1c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

#27270e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#27270e has RGB values of R:39, G:39, B:14 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0, Y:0.64, K:0.85. Its decimal value is 2565902.
